"Foster care to prison pipeline" (is it real?)
So recently i was looking into the negative effects the foster care has on children. And i came across this teen vouge article on "the foster care to prison pipeline". It basically addressed the disproportionate risks of children in foster care at risk for being incarcerated. I tried to snopes this article but nothing came up. I googled current 2018 statistics on foster care to prison rates and only found an article from 2012 that was the most current. (Not sure if thats still credible)
That article stated
40-50% of foster children will never complete highschool
66% will be homeless go to jail or die within the first year of leaving the foster care system @18
80% of the prison population was once in foster care
Girls in foster care are 600% more likely to become pregnant b4 the age of 21 (It also quoted this statistic to be "cyclical", so when we never break that cycle we inturn empower it)
I also found a paper written in 2014 evaluating these case studies, thats pretty much in contrast to what those statistics provided if u wanna search it and read it its on sciencedirect.com "does placing children in forster care increase their adult criminality"
